Speaker Bio: Dr. Patrick A. Johnson

Dr. Patrick Johnson recently joined the Materials Science and Engineering Department at Iowa State University after 17 years in the Chemical and Biomedical Engineering Department at the University of Wyoming. He currently serves as Associate Chair for Graduate Education and Research. Patrick has a research program that focuses on new materials and interfacial phenomena. Research topics include advanced carbon materials, surface enhanced Raman spectroscopy (SERS) biosensors, energy storage, and machine learning approaches. Patrick received his BS in Chemical Engineering from Lehigh University in 1992 and his Master’s in Biomedical Engineering from the University of Virginia in 1994. He then worked on projects for environmental remediation in Belarus followed by work on sensors for detection of biological and chemical weapons. He then received his PhD in Chemical Engineering from Columbia University in 2005. In 2004 he was awarded an NIH Fellowship in Tissue Engineering and Biomedical Sciences at Rutgers University.
